Month: November 2013

Delaware launches new incorporation site

November 20, 2013

The state of Delaware has launched a new incorporation website. 

What is a corporate seal?

November 14, 2013

While they are largely symbolic today, many companies still use corporate seals. 

Primer on incorporating a boat or yacht in Delaware

November 11, 2013

Creating a Delaware corporation to hold a boat or yacht can help insulate the vessel’s owner from liabilities.

Even foreign companies can reap benefits of incorporating in Delaware

November 11, 2013

Partnering with an experienced provider of incorporation services can make establishing a corporation in Delaware simple — even for foreign companies. 

United States remains one of the best places for incorporating your business

November 11, 2013

A new study by Ernst & Young suggests the U.S. is lagging in some areas of entrepreneurship, but a closer look reveals a different story. 

Three tips for finding the perfect business name

November 07, 2013

Choosing the perfect name for your company isn’t easy. Here are a few tips that can guide you.